Pros
Pro Epitome of sidescrolling, run-and-gun action
Metal Slug X is not only a classic side-scroller, but also one of the best balanced and most fun. Many have tried to emulate the success of this title – and some may have come close – but there is nothing like the original.
Pro New features not present in Metal Slug 2
Metal Slug X is a remake of Metal Slug 2, but it does have some added features that include new animations, weapons, and enemies.
Pro 2 player local and online co-op
Metal Slug X has 2 player local and online co-op.

Pro 2 player online co-op
Saint's Row IV features 2 player online co-op, thought there is no local co-op supported.
Pro Great soundtrack selection
With 109 songs, there is going to be music that suits just about anyone. This also makes for a realistic experience of listening to a radio (as that is how the tracks are provided, as songs on different radio stations in game) due to so many songs being available as it mimics how a radio station would play.
Pro Great character customization
Players can change their appearance if they need to, at any time.

Cons
Con Game engine at 30 FPS
Although 60 frames are rendered per second, the game only updates 30 of them.
Con Poor performance
Metal Slug X suffers from poor performance and may freeze intermittently.

Con Generally only one player (in co-op mode) gets to do the scripted parts
While different players have different roles when playing co-op only the main player is going to see the scripted parts of the game.
